Here's a tidy GSXR from Henk in the Netherlands:

"gsxr 7/11 oil cooled engine 1127 '90 with stage 3 / k&n air filters rear end gsxr w 750 '95 front stock with technoflex suspension öhlins rear suspension seat,headlight,fender from MGM one off exhaust with small lasers pictue was taken during Street or track 2007 in Utrecht NL"

http://www.streetfighters.com.au/forum/upload/123250109106761.jpg


specs :

frame gsxr 750 '91
engine gsxr 1127 '90
rear end gsxr w 750 '95
front gsxr 750 usd with technoflex suspension
seat mgm
headlight mgm
front fender mgm
exhaust -one off - with two small lasers
full floaters brake disks ; motomaster
